An Electrical Installation Condition Report (EICR) is an inspection of your property’s electrical system. It checks whether your wiring, fuse board, sockets, and overall installation are safe and meet current standards.

Landlords in Newham must have a valid EICR every 5 years. It’s a legal requirement and ensures tenant safety.
If you own your home, an EICR is recommended every 10 years—or sooner if your property is older or has had electrical changes.
Commercial properties like shops, offices, and restaurants need regular inspections to maintain safety and avoid risks.
If you are buying or investing in property in Newham, an EICR helps you understand the condition before making decisions.

Most inspections take between 2 to 4 hours, depending on the size of the property.
Yes, landlords must have a valid EICR every 5 years to meet legal requirements.
There may be short power interruptions during testing, but they are temporary.
You will need to fix any C1 or C2 issues. After repairs, a follow-up check may be required.
